Good evening and welcome to our live text commentary of today’s LaLiga game between Real Sociedad and Barcelona at Anoeta.
Four consecutive league wins - and eight from their last 10 outings - has left Barcelona in a commanding position at the top of the LaLiga table, and they’ll once again be able to go nine points clear of nearest challengers Atletico Madrid with another victory here this evening. If recent form is anything to go by, the Blaugrana certainly shouldn’t have too many problems picking up all three points.
Barcelona have looked absolutely dominant recently, with commanding performances resulting in impressive feats being pulled off at both ends of the pitch. Not only have they won all of their last four league games, they’ve also kept clean sheets in each of those victories, scoring 12 goals in the process. No team outside the top half of the table have avoided defeat against them this season, with only Atletico, Valencia and Celta Vigo managing to come away with draws.
It’s been a totally different story for Real Sociedad, who are struggling in the wrong half of the table after managing to win just one of their last seven LaLiga games. Last month’s victory at home to Sevilla is the only one they’ve managed to pick up since November, leaving them six points off the Europa League qualification spots in 14th place.
Despite their struggles picking up wins, Sociedad have certainly impressed going forward. The 31 league goals they’ve scored has only been bettered by Celta, Real Madrid, Valencia and their opponents tonight, while they boast a remarkable home record against Barcelona. Five of the previous seven LaLiga meetings here have ended in victories for La Real, with the league leader’s last league victory at Anoeta coming way back in 2007.

FULL-TIME: REAL SOCIEDAD 2-4 BARCELONA
Barcelona had to dig deep, but they're able to leave Anoeta with their first league win since 2007 thanks to an excellent second-half performance. It means they remain nine points clear of Atletico Madrid at the top of the table, with Real Madrid now a whopping 19 behind. They're also unbeaten in their last 26 LaLiga games, with 13th-place Real Betis up next for them in the league.
